RootBeer is a 1970 F-100 SWB
Front suspension is Fatman Fab Mustang II suspension w/stock braking
Rear is just flipped axle setup using a Torino 9" w/3.50:1 Truetrac. I need to add helper airbags, it bottoms out on rough roads.
Old school weld style steel wheels for now. I will be putting 18" billet mach wheels on over the winter.
Just put the 331 stroker in and need to tune the computer for the power (probably TweecerRT)
Built C-4 w/3200 converter. Going to a built AOD as soon as I can get the parts.
Incon 600TTI twin turbo setup. Turbo setup from a Fox body mustang I had. Should be going on in the next few weeks.
Paint is a few years old with plenty small chips, so I may lay a new layer of paint this winter... same color of course! Check my Fordification photo album for more pics of the inside and outside. I also document the EFI conversion here:

Heres mine, its a 71 with a 68 grille. Stock 302, t-18, 3.07 gears and a mini spool. 2 coils cut (~3'') in front and a spring-under-axle (~5'') in the rear. 205/60's in front and 235/75's in rear.
